How do you make Freddo coffee?
Freddo Espresso is prepared using two espresso shots shaken with ice until chilled. It is served in a glass with ice cubes. For a Freddo Cappuccino, cold milk foam is added on top.
How is an Americano made?
An Americano is made by adding hot water to an espresso, resulting in a milder coffee with a larger volume and a taste profile similar to filter coffee, while retaining the character of espresso.
What is the difference between a Latte and a Cappuccino?
Both drinks are based on espresso and milk, but they differ in preparation and texture. A Cappuccino consists of espresso, steamed milk, and a visible layer of milk foam on top, creating a lighter and more balanced texture. A Latte is served with a larger amount of steamed milk and very little to almost no foam, resulting in a smoother and creamier mouthfeel.
What is an Affogato and how do I make it as a dessert?
Affogato is a classic Italian dessert that combines ice cream and espresso. A scoop of vanilla ice cream is placed in an espresso cup or glass, and a hot espresso is then extracted directly over the ice cream. The temperature contrast creates a rich, creamy and indulgent dessert, balancing the intensity of coffee with the sweetness of vanilla.
How is an Iced Latte made?
An Iced Latte is prepared with one espresso shot, cold milk, and ice cubes.
What is the difference between an Iced Latte and a Freddo Cappuccino?
A Freddo Cappuccino is based on shaken espresso (two shots) with ice, finished with a layer of cold milk foam on top, offering a more intense texture and foam experience.
